Top 10 IPTV Problems and Solutions: Start from the Cause Before the Solution

IPTV problems vary from one case to another, and their cause may be the device, the app, the connection, or the subscription itself. Therefore, we explain the most common glitches and the prominent solutions for each:

1- Buffering and Freezing During Viewing

If your IPTV keeps stuttering frequently or stops for a few seconds and then resumes, the cause might be a weak internet connection, network congestion, an app issue, or heavy load on the service source.

Start by restarting your router and device, then try another channel. If the issue persists across all channels, test the connection from another device to ensure the problem isn’t solely network-related.

As for frequent IPTV buffering, it is worth checking your connection speed and stability, especially when watching high-definition content.

2- Image Stuttering or Freezing

IPTV freezing occurs when the video stops while the audio might continue or both stop together, which could be linked to a weak connection, a full app cache, or high load on the device.

You can try the following steps:

  • Closing the app and reopening it.
  • Restarting the device.
  • Closing background apps.
  • Trying another channel.
  • Updating the player app to the latest version.

3- Some Channels Not Appearing

The service might open normally, and then you notice a channel or a group of channels disappearing. In this case, first check for channel list updates, then reload your subscription details.

If the channels themselves disappear across multiple devices, the matter might be linked to the content source or a package update, and here contacting your service provider becomes much more useful.

4- IPTV Not Working After Entering Details

When IPTV is not working after entering subscription details, review the username, password, and URL used in the app, and make sure there are no extra spaces when copying.

If the details are correct and the service still does not work, try re-entering them or using an app compatible with the activation method provided by your service provider.

5- Login Failed Message

The Login Failed message usually appears when there is an issue with the login details, an expired subscription, or the server rejecting the sent data.

Check:

  • Username.
  • Password.
  • Server address.
  • Subscription expiry date.
  • Compatibility of the login method with the app.

If the message persists despite correct details, contact technical support to check the account status.

6- Audio Out of Sync with Video

You might sometimes notice that the audio arrives a few seconds after the video, or vice versa. This issue could be related to the app, the device, or the transmission source.

Try changing the channel first, then close the app and reopen it. And if the problem appears on just one channel, the transmission source is likely the influencing factor.

7- The App Crashes Suddenly

App crashes can happen due to full storage space, using an outdated version, or app incompatibility with the operating system version.

The solution starts with updating the app and the system, then clearing temporary files and restarting the device. If the crashing continues, try another player compatible with your device.

8- IPTV Fails to Open on the Device

If IPTV does not open at all, start by checking your internet connection and ensuring the device is connected to the network.

After that, check the storage space and app updates, then restart the device. If the problem persists, there might be a conflict between the app and the operating system version.

9- Service Stops After Renewal

You might face trouble accessing the service after renewing your subscription, especially if the account details were not updated or the renewal was not activated on the server.

Keep your payment receipt, then contact the provider and send your order details to verify the renewal status.

10- Service Fails to Run After Changing the App

This can happen when the new app supports a different activation method than the previous app.

Before changing the player, make sure you know the type of your subscription details, whether M3U or Xtream Codes, and then use the app that supports the appropriate activation method.

IPTV Problems by Device: Where to Look for the Cause?

IPTV glitches vary depending on the device used; the issue might be related to the app, network settings, or service compatibility with the system. Therefore, here are the most prominent problems you might encounter on the most used devices:

Samsung Smart TV 

Problems such as channels not playing, slow content loading, or some IPTV apps being incompatible with the TV system version may appear.

Solution: Make sure to update the TV system and the app, check the internet connection, and then re-enter your subscription details if the problem persists.

Firestick 

Among the prominent issues are app slowdowns, full storage space, or the player becoming unresponsive, especially with many installed apps.

Solution: Delete unnecessary apps, clear the app’s temporary cache, then restart and check for system updates.

Android Box 

Glitches might be linked to weak device capabilities, using an unsuitable app, or a buildup of temporary data, which affects the playback of channels and content.

Solution: Update the app, clean up storage space, and make sure to use a player compatible with your Android version and device specifications.

How to Diagnose the Problem Yourself Before Contacting Support?

Before contacting technical support or changing your subscription, you can use some simple tools to quickly identify the source of the problem, such as:

  • Internet Speed Test: To check connection speed and its suitability for running IPTV.
  • Ping Check: To measure the connection response time between your device and the server, and its continuous high value may indicate an issue in the connection or network path.
  • Using Traceroute: To track the path of data between your device and the destination and identify potential delay points.
  • Trying More Than One Channel: To figure out whether the glitch is general or tied to specific channels.
  • Trying Another IPTV App: Helps determine whether the problem stems from the app being used.
  • Restarting Router and Device: To rule out temporary connection or system glitches.
  • Checking Subscription Details: To ensure login details are correct and the service remains active.

When Do You Need to Contact Technical Support?

If you have tried basic troubleshooting steps and the problem persists, contacting technical support might be the most appropriate step, especially in the following cases:

  • Complete Service Outage: When channels do not work despite a healthy internet and device.
  • Expired Subscription Details: If a login problem appears despite correct entered details.
  • Breakdown of a Large Number of Channels: Especially if the problem is continuous across more than one device or app.
  • Appearance of an Unknown Error: When an error message appears whose cause cannot be determined or handled from device settings.
  • Problem Persisting After Changing the App: If you tried another player and the glitch remains as it is.
  • Issue with Playback Details: Such as M3U links or Xtream Codes not being accepted despite being entered correctly.
  • Need to Verify Server Status: When tests indicate that the problem might be on the service side itself.

Top FAQs About IPTV Problems

Can changing the app solve the problem?

In some cases yes, especially if the app is old or incompatible with the device or the activation method used in the subscription.

Does changing DNS help in some IPTV cases?

Changing DNS might help with some access issues or domain name resolution, but it does not fix issues related to the server or weak internet connection.

Could a renewal or payment issue be the reason for service stoppage?

Yes, access to the service might stop due to the renewal transaction not being registered, an expired subscription, or an error in order details.

What about legal issues or content rights?

The legality of using IPTV varies depending on the content source and its distribution rights in the user’s country. The technology itself is a means to transmit content over the internet, while the legitimacy of the service is tied to the rights and licenses related to the content it provides.
